community 15 Child Abuse Prevention and Sexual Assault Awareness continued from page 7 2016 Banks Library Plant and Book Sale The Friends of the Banks Public Library are gearing up for their Annual Plant and Book Sale. The sale will include local crafts and garden art, in addition to a broad selection of plants and used books. The sale will be held at Schlegel Hall in Sunset Park on Friday, May 6 from 2 pm to 7 pm and Saturday, May 7 from 9 am to 3 pm Friends of the Banks Library will be able to shop early at 1 pm. This sale is a perfect opportunity for last minute Mother’s Day shopping. Credit cards are accepted. Plants are coming from local nurseries and gardeners, and will include vegetable starts, annuals, perennials, planters, herbs and trees. The Friends always strive to have some unusual varieties available. All are offered at reasonable prices, and the Friends receive a portion of all sales. Books for all levels of readers will be offered for sale as well as some videos and other materials. Items for sale will include private donations as well as withdrawn library materials. If you wish to donate plants or books for the sale, please contact the Banks Public Library at (503) 324- 1382. The Plant and Book Sale is a major fundraising activity for the Friends of the Banks Public Library. The Friends’ funds are used by the library to purchase bestsellers and current titles, CDs, DVDs, equipment and programs for the library throughout the year. The Friends fund a weekly Story Time for preschool children, a summer reading program for early readers through teens, and are actively raising funds for the construction of the Jane Moore Community Room at the library. Location: Schlegel Hall, Sunset Park, 12765 S Main St, Banks, Oregon 97106 Dates: May 6, 2 to 7 pm and May 7, 9 am to 3 pm Contact: Banks Public Library (503) 324-1382 Banks Library Fines for Food Banks Public Library is celebrating Library Week by hosting a Fines for Food event April 11-16. Patrons are invited to join in the celebration and help the local food bank. During this week, the library will donate fines collected from patrons to the Banks Food Pantry. Contact the library at (503) 324-1382 for additional details. Opportunities to get involved in local efforts extend into May, when SAFE will host its annual fundraiser, Roots of Resilience, on May 6 at 5:30 pm at the Columbia River Events and Receptions Center in St. Helens. The garden-themed event includes a live auction, hors d’oeuvres, and no-host bar. Tickets are available by clicking Roots of Resilience at the SAFE’s home page, www.safeofcolumbiacounty. org. Funds support SAFE’s programs for victims of sexual assault, domestic violence, and stalking. Participation in any and all of these events is encouraged and shows survivors of child abuse and sexual violence that they live in a community that cares. For more information, contact Allie Brady, SAFE’s Prevention, Outreach and Volunteer Coordinator at 503-397-7110 or allisonb@ safeofcolumbiacounty.org. NOTICE OF BUDGET COMMITTEE MEETING A public meeting of the Budget Committee of the Vernonia School District 47J, Columbia County, State of Oregon, on the budget for the fiscal year July 1, 2016 to June 30, 2017, will be held at 1000 Missouri Street, Vernonia Oregon. The meeting will take place on May 5, 2016 at 6:00 PM The purpose of the meeting is to receive the budget message. This is a public meeting where deliberation of the Budget Committee will take place. An additional, separate meeting of the Budget Committee will be held to take public comment. Any person may appear at the meeting and discuss the proposed programs with the Budget Committee. The meeting for public comment will be on: May 12, 2016 Time: 6:00 PM Location: 1000 Missouri Street, Vernonia Oregonin the library upstairs A copy of the budget document may be inspected or obtained on or after May 5, 2016 at 1000 Missouri Street, Vernonia Oregon, school district office, between the hours of 8:00 AM and 4:00 PM.
